Welcome to Some Nuance Please by Scarlett N. Phoenix.

I am a woman in my 30s who detransitioned at the end of 2020.

Before that, I had identified as transgender for ten years. I identified as a trans man and took testosterone for five years. I stopped taking hormones in 2016, but continued to identify as nonbinary for another five years afterward. Throughout the process, I also had a double mastectomy and a partial hysterectomy, which are decisions I now deeply regret having made.

I blog as a way of processing my thoughts and feelings, both about gender and about the medical trauma that I experienced as a result.
